1.一种基于量子遗传算法的雷达海杂波反演蒸发波导的方法,其特征在于,包括以下步骤:
开始t←0
(1)用Q-bit初始化蒸发波导高度种群其中
表示种群第t代中的第j个表示蒸发波导高度的个体,N是初始种群大小;
(2)对初始种群Q(t)中每个个体实施一次测量,得到相应的蒸发波导高度二进制确定解
获得种群的二进制串表达
(3)根据适应度目标函数Φ,计算B(t)中的每个确定解的适应度值
获得适应度值集
(4)保存F(t)中最佳适应度值并保存相应最佳个体
作为当前所有个体
下一代演化的最佳目标;
(5)while(为满足终止条件)do
开始
(a)t←t+1
(b)同步骤(2),一次测量种群Q(t-1)中的每个个体,产生二进制确定解群X(t);
(c)同步骤(3),对(b)产生的X(t)进行适应值评估,得到其适应值集F(t);
(d)通过量子旋转门更新Q(t-1)获得新一代种群Q(t);
(e)同步骤(4),存储F(t)中最佳适应度值并保存相应最佳个体
作为当前所有个体
下一代演化的最佳目标;
结束
结束。